Cross reactivity within pneumococcal serogroups 6 and 15 following adult vaccination with pneumococcal conjugate vaccine V116

Pneumococcal conjugate vaccines (PCVs) are designed to induce serotype-specific antibodies; however, antibodies raised against pneumococcal polysaccharides in the vaccine can also cross-react to other serotypes based on structural similarities. Cross-reactivity has been demonstrated for some licensed PCVs and is a worthy consideration to broaden protection against pneumococcal disease. This secondary analysis examined cross-reactive immune responses within serogroups 6 and 15 following vaccination with V116, an adult-specific PCV.
MethodsAntibody levels were assessed across five phase 3 clinical studies at baseline and 30 days following vaccination.
ResultsV116 elicits functional antibodies to vaccine serotypes 6A and 15C that result in cross-reactive antibodies to serotypes 6C and 15B, respectively, as assessed by opsonophagocytic activity responses from pre- to post-vaccination and IgG geometric mean concentrations.
ConclusionsV116-induced antibodies demonstrate cross-reactivity to serotypes 6C and 15B, suggesting protective immune responses may be raised against these non-vaccine serotypes.
